Overview

Udyam Registration is the official Government of India portal managed by the Ministry of MSME. It classifies enterprises as Micro, Small, or Medium based on investment and turnover. Registration is mandatory for availing MSME benefits and government schemes. The official portal is udyamregistration.gov.in—beware of fake sites charging fees.

Process

Step 113%

Visit udyamregistration.gov.in (official portal only)

Step 225%

Enter Aadhaar number of proprietor/authorised person and validate OTP

Step 338%

Select entity type: Proprietorship, Partnership, LLP, Company, HUF, etc.

Step 450%

Enter PAN (individual or entity as applicable)

Step 563%

Provide business name, address, and main activity with NIC codes

Step 675%

Enter bank account details and investment/turnover (for classification)

Step 788%

Submit self-declaration

Step 8100%

Receive Udyam Registration Number (URN) and certificate

Documents Required

Aadhaar of proprietor/managing partner/authorised signatory/karta
PAN (individual or entity)
Bank account number and IFSC
Business name, address, start date
Main activity with correct NIC codes (up to 10)

Eligibility

Micro: Investment ≤ ₹2.5 crore, turnover ≤ ₹10 crore
Small: Investment ≤ ₹25 crore, turnover ≤ ₹100 crore
Medium: Investment ≤ ₹125 crore, turnover ≤ ₹500 crore

Note: Registration is free. No consultant or other portal is authorised to charge for Udyam registration.
